President carter speech explanation
xxMikexx [17]
On July 15, Carter delivered a nationally televised speech in which he called for long-term limits on oil imports and the development of synthetic fuels. But he also stated, "all the legislation in the world can't fix what's wrong with America.

Enter the word you received when you completed the Roman Republic Activity.
il63 [147K]

Answer:    The correct answer is :  Fasces

Explanation:  Fasces was the union of 30 rods usually of elm forming a cylinder holding an ax, tied with a red leather ribbon. At first it was the symbol of the military power of the Etruscan kings that was later adopted by the Roman monarchs. The meaning of power is because union is strength, because it is easier to break a rod alone than a bunch.
